Exeter City are facing a tough challenge when they play Fleetwood Town at St. James Park in this afternoon's League Two match.
Grecians manager Paul Tisdale describes the recently-promoted team as 'confident and progressive' with some impressive new signings - including international and Premiership player Barry Ferguson, currently on loan from Blackpool.
Exeter go into the match with a fully fit squad apart from Welsh winger Arron Davies..
